Los Angeles singer-songwriter Tom Kurlander formed Pale Blue Sound in LA while enjoying a prodigious acting career in film and television, including featured roles in Kindergarten Cop, Young Guns II and Flatliners. In 2012 he moved to Pittsburgh where he launched a new version of the band with the current members.
Tom Kurlander’s music is a soulful blend of singer-songwriter storytelling, infused with elements of folk, rock, and Americana. His work, showcased across platforms like YouTube and Spotify, carries a raw, introspective quality, marked by thoughtful lyrics that explore personal and emotional landscapes. Tracks from albums like Sugar Burn Sessions feature soaring guitar solos and dynamic arrangements, balancing driving rock energy with melodic resonance. His sound draws comparisons to artists like Bob Dylan for its poetic depth and the Rolling Stones for its gritty edge, often weaving catchy choruses with vivid narratives. Whether performing acoustically or with his band, Pale Blue, Kurlander’s music feels both timeless and deeply personal, connecting with listeners through its authenticity and expressive musicianship.
